Donald Trump assumes that the Chinese leader will arrive in Washington on September 24
NEW YORK, September 17. /TASS/. Washington will not impose new tariffs on China before or during an expected visit of its leader, Xi Jinping, to the United States next week, Bloomberg said citing sources.
Bloomberg previously reported that the US intends to publish the results of a trade investigation, which recommends imposing additional tariffs of 7.5% on Chinese goods.
According to the agency, the publication was delayed for an unknown reason.
The size of the duties also remains unclear.
Washington has several times signaled publicly that it hopes for Xi’s return visit this fall. President Donald Trump visited Beijing on May 14-15. He assumes that the Chinese leader will arrive in Washington on September 24.
